Reviews (28)
Overall rating
5
September 18, 2025
5 stars for the tech support from Sellers Dash. Very responsive and always very helpful. The app has been consistently effective as well. Thank you Sellers Dash!
Cardstock Warehouse
United States
Over 3 years using the app
SellersDash Apps replied
September 18, 2025
Thank you so much!